During a protein kinase signal cascade-
A) Sequential phosphorylation of different kinases leads to a change in gene expression.
B) Multiple G proteins become activated.
C) Phosphorylation of adapter proteins leads to the formation of second messengers.
D) The number of MAP kinase proteins present in the cytoplasm is amplified
